Metode Jolly Phonics sebagai Metode Membaca Permulaan Siswa Kelas I Sekolah Dasar

Suci Anggraeni, Suyono Suyono, Dedi Kuswandi

Abstract


Abstract: The purpose of this study was to determine the effectiveness of the jolly phonics method as a method of reading the beginning readers. The research design uses descriptive qualitative data collection techniques of interviews, observation, documentation studies and literature studies. The findings show that the jolly phonics method is able to overcome reading difficulties with students' learning styles that tend to use the basic language skills and phonics approach through the stages of reading (1) learning the letter sound, (2) learning the letter formation, (3) blending, and (4) identifying the sound in words.

Abstrak: Tujuan penelitian ini yaitu untuk mengetahui efektivitas metode membaca Jolly Phonics sebagai metode membaca permulaan siswa kelas I SD. Desain penelitian menggunakan deskriptif kualitatif dengan teknik pengumpulan data wawancara, observasi, studi dokumentasi, dan studi literatur. Temuan menunjukkan bahwa metode Jolly Phonics mampu mengatasi kesulitan membaca dengan gaya belajar siswa yang cenderung menggunakan pendekatan bahasa basic skill and phonics  melalui tahapan membaca (1) bunyi huruf, (2) menulis bentuk huruf, (3) memadukan, dan (4) bunyi terhadap bentuk huruf.
